Versions Tried
Livecode 9.0.0 (dp 9) Xcode 8.3
LiveCode 8.1.6 STABLE – Xcode 8.3
No push notifications are used in this app. Push notifications are set to off in settings for Livecode and Xcode.
Missing Push Notification Entitlement - Your app appears to register with the Apple Push Notification service, but the app signature's entitlements do not include the "aps-environment" entitlement. If your app uses the Apple Push Notification service, make sure your App ID is enabled for Push Notification in the Provisioning Portal, and resubmit after signing your app with a Distribution provisioning profile that includes the "aps-environment" entitlement. Xcode 8 does not automatically copy the aps-environment entitlement from provisioning profiles at build time. This behavior is intentional. To use this entitlement, either enable Push Notifications in the project editor's Capabilities pane, or manually add the entitlement to your entitlements file. For more information, see https://developer.apple.com/library/con ... 94-CH6-SW1.
How can I prepare the app correctly to meet the requirements of this kickback by the iOS developing team?

Re: Missing Push Notification Entitlement
It's a long-time issue that is apparently just a warning which doesn't affect the ability to submit the app.
